In the 2012 Nissan Altima, the OBD-II port will be powered by two different fuses -- they're also used for the cigarette lighter outlets (auxiliary power). Particularly, You'll find them in the interior fuse panel, which can be found to the lower left of the steering column, near the left side of the driver's kick panel. You'll be looking for fuses at positionS5 and 18; at 5, You'll have a 20 ampere fuse, and at 18, You'll have a 15 ampere. Of course, if You're blowing fuses, You've got a larger problem to worry about. In the case of the auxiliary power outlet fuses, there's most likely a problem with one of the outlets, or with the wiring itself. If You've gone through a fuse or two, it's worth checking out the rest of the system in order to avoid the problem in the future.
